Guest waremike32 Posted December 31, 2009 Report Posted December 31, 2009 (edited) Here's a little package of my own creation: Add/Remove Bounce Scrolling Creates Two links in a Utilities folder in you start menu. They each install cabs of different physics engines. One adds bounce, one removes it. Works to add bounce scrolling to newer 6.5.3 builds Works to remove bounce from standard (old UI) 6.5 and older builds of 6.5.1 Just replaces physicsengine.dll, so no memory loss. *Should be compatible across any 6.5(.X) builds and devices. Untested on 6.1. Please report bugs. Installing main cab activates bounce. Run Bounce Off to disable. Uninstall all cabs to return to your default. Soft Reset required after installing main cab and with each subsequent changing of bounce on/off. Issues: Moving the links breaks the icons. You can change the reg to the new location to restore icons. Your build already has bounce scrolling I believe. It's basically when scrolling, there is a slight bounce at the end of the list. Also the ability to pull up/down the last entry on a list when scrolling. You can use this to disable your bounce if you like.
